Little Haiti wants Official Name Recognition
A contentious issue is dividing a South Florida community: whether to officially designate the name of the neighborhood as Little Haiti or not. The area has no legally-defined boundaries, and it's led to a wrangle between the Haitian community and residents of Lemon City, who do not consider themselves part of Little Haiti.

Jan Mapou of the eponymous cultural center is also the owner of Libreri Mapou, South Florida's foremost book store stocking Haitian books. He told a media outlet South Florida Haitian authors have been self-publishing and don't have the tools provided by the big publishing houses to promote themselves to more Haitian readers.
